About George Mason University

George Mason University, founded in 1949, is Virginia's largest public research university. Its diverse and inclusive community distinguishes it. 

 

US News ranks the university #105 in the US, a testament to its continuous improvement efforts.

 

With a student body exceeding 40,000, representing 130 countries, Mason fosters a global perspective. 

 

The university's footprint extends across Virginia, encompassing four campuses: 

  • Fairfax (main campus)
  • Arlington
  • Science and Technology
  • Prince William

     

Offering a comprehensive academic experience, Mason houses ten colleges and schools, each contributing to the university's rich intellectual tapestry. 

 

Students can pursue 132 degree programs at the master's, doctoral, and professional levels, as well as over 100 graduate certificates. 

The university's commitment to excellence is reflected in 8 graduate programs recognised as the best in Virginia. 

 

With flexible Fall, Spring, and Summer intake options, George Mason University empowers students to achieve their educational goals and impact the world.

Placements

George Mason University understands the importance of launching a successful career after graduation. Their dedicated Career Development Center provides comprehensive resources and support to help you land your dream job.

  • 87% of their graduates had positive job outcomes.
  • 69% of their graduates are full-time employed.
What Services do They Offer?

1. Individualised Career Counseling

Personalised career counselling sessions to help students explore their options, develop job search strategies, and improve interviewing skills.

2. Workshops and Seminars

Various workshops and seminars on resume writing, cover letter writing, job searching, and interviewing techniques.

3. Job and Internship Fairs

Opportunities for students to network with potential employers and learn about job openings.

4. Online Resources

Access to online resources such as job boards, career assessments, and resume-building tools.

5. Employer Partnerships

Collaborations with employers to provide students with internships, co-op opportunities, and job placements.

Student Life

George Mason University offers a lively and dynamic campus life, catering to its students' diverse needs and interests.

Housing
  • Diverse options: 40 residence halls with over 6,200 student capacity.
  • Freshman residency: 75% of first-year students choose to live on campus.
  • Amenities: Laundry services, lounges, and other amenities (may vary by hall).
  • Famous halls: Rappahannock, Shenandoah, Potomac, Mason, and University Apartments.
Dining
  • Variety of options: Over 30 dining locations across campus.
  • Resident dining halls: Southside, Ike's, The Globe, and The Spot.
Mental Health and Support
  • Counselling services: CAPS offers individual and group counselling sessions.
  • Mindfulness programs: "Mindful Wednesdays" promote stress management and mental clarity.
Clubs and Organisations
  • Diverse offerings: Over 500 clubs and organisations covering various interests.
  • Examples: Student government, academic honour societies, sports clubs, cultural associations, and volunteer groups.
Athletics
  • Teams: The Patriots compete in a specific athletic conference.
Events
  • Over 1,000 events annually, including concerts, speakers, cultural programs, and social gatherings.
Location advantage
  • Proximity to Washington, D.C., offers internships, cultural experiences, and networking opportunities.
Campus facilities
  • Libraries, student centres, recreational facilities, and other resources.

FAQs

Q. What is George Mason University's national ranking?

Ans. US News ranks George Mason University #105 in the US, highlighting its vital academic programs and continuous improvement efforts. As Virginia's largest public research university, Mason's diverse and inclusive community and its R1 research classification by the Carnegie Classification of Institutions of Higher Education contribute to its esteemed national standing.

Q. How is George Mason University's MS in Computer Science program perceived?

Ans. George Mason University's MS in Computer Science is highly regarded due to its robust curriculum and research opportunities. As an R1 research university, Mason provides students access to cutting-edge technology and innovative research projects, preparing graduates for successful careers in the tech industry. The program also benefits from the university's strong industry connections and proximity to Washington, D.C.

Q. What is the cost of attending George Mason University?

Ans. The cost of attending George Mason University varies by program. For undergraduates, the estimated annual tuition fee is approximately INR 29,24,640. Graduate program costs differ, with the MS in Computer Science around INR 30,61,920 annually. Additional expenses, such as living and personal expenses, should also be considered, bringing the total annual cost to around INR 45,36,000.

Q. How does one apply to George Mason University?

Ans. Applicants to George Mason University can apply via the Common Application or Mason’s online portal. Undergraduate applications require academic transcripts, a Class XII certificate, and an application fee of USD 80. Graduate applications need bachelor's transcripts, a CGPA of 3.0+, English proficiency scores, and an application fee of USD 75. 

 

Additional materials like letters of recommendation and a statement of purpose are typically required.

Q. What are the tuition fees for international students at George Mason University?

Ans.  The cost of attending George Mason University varies by program. The annual tuition fee for undergraduates is approximately USD 34,860 (INR 2,928,240). Graduate program costs differ, with the MS in Computer Science around USD 36,480 (INR 3,064,320) annually. Additional expenses, such as living and personal expenses, should also be considered, bringing the total annual cost to around USD 54,000 (INR 4,536,000).

Q. What is George Mason University's total research funding?

Ans. In FY 2023, George Mason University's total research funding reached an impressive USD 230 million, surpassing its goal of USD 225 million by FY 2025. This significant funding underscores the university's commitment to advancing research and innovation across various disciplines, reinforcing its status as a leading R1 research institution.

Q. How many campuses does George Mason University have?

Ans. George Mason University has four campuses across Virginia: the main campus in Fairfax, Arlington, the Science and Technology campus, and Prince William. These campuses collectively support over 40,000 students and provide a comprehensive academic experience through 10 colleges and schools, offering diverse programs and resources to foster student growth and development.

Q. What is the acceptance rate at George Mason University?

Ans. George Mason University has an acceptance rate of 90%, making it a relatively accessible institution for prospective students. The university’s holistic admissions process evaluates applicants based on various factors, including academic performance, extracurricular involvement, and potential contributions to the campus community, ensuring a diverse and inclusive student body.

Q. What financial aid opportunities are available at George Mason University?

Ans. Approximately 75% of George Mason University students receive financial aid. The university offers various scholarships, including merit-based awards like the YouAreWelcomeHere Scholarship, which covers 50% of tuition fees. Additional financial aid options include need-based grants, loans, and work-study programs, helping to make education more affordable for students.

Q. What is the student-to-faculty ratio at George Mason University?

Ans. George Mason University has a student-to-faculty ratio 16:1. This ratio ensures that students have access to personalised attention and support from faculty members, fostering a conducive learning environment. The university’s commitment to maintaining a balanced ratio enhances the academic experience, allowing for meaningful interactions and mentorship opportunities between students and professors.

Q. What are the admission deadlines for George Mason University?

Ans. For undergraduate admissions, the deadlines are October 1st for Spring Intake, February 1st for Fall Intake 1, and June 1st for Fall Intake 2. For postgraduate admissions, the deadlines are October 15th for Spring Intake and March 15th for Fall Intake. These deadlines ensure timely processing of applications and adequate preparation for the upcoming academic terms.
